FAULDHEAD Colliery (1 and 3)
Location: Kirkconnel
Previous Owners: J I McConnell Esq., Sanquhar & Kirkonnel Collieries Limited from 1903, Bairds & Dalmellington Limited from 1931.
Types of Coal: House, Manufacturing, Coking and Steam
Sinking/Production Commenced: 1896 and 1911
Year Closed: 1968
Year Abandoned: 1968
Average Workforce: 1,018
Peak Workforce: 1,155
Peak Year: 1949
Shaft/Mine Details: Previously 4 shafts, two at 55m and two at 137m, but latterly only Nos. 1 & 3, and a drift mine.
Details in 1948: Output 989 tons per day, 267,850 tons per annum. Stoop and room and longwall working. 1,028 employees. 6 screens for dry coal, jig (Luhrig) and jig (Dickson and Mann) washers. Baths (1933) with 960 lockers. Canteen (packed meals). Ambulance station. Steam and electricity (0.4% public supply). Report dated 09-08-1948.
Other Details: Operated by Sanquhar & Kirkconnel Coal Company from 1903, and William Baird from 1925 (later Bairds & Dalmellington Limited). Associated brickworks operated from 1912 until the 1970s.
